Hardenberg and von Hardenberg are German surnames, originally given to people from various places called Hardenberg.


Noble family

Some of these belong to the German noble family of the Princes, Counts and Barons von Hardenberg or their Danish branch (see the German Wikipedia article Hardenberg family) with their ancestral seat at
